Libbey 937 021 Description

For gentle, understated presentation, the Libbey 937 021 iced tea spoon's (formerly known as World Tableware 937 021) Slenda™ pattern features a seamless tapered handle with a soft satin finish. Its long, slim handle lets its bowl reach the bottom of a tall glass when guests stir sugar into iced tea. This 8 1⁄8-inch-long piece is made of 18/8 stainless steel—a steel alloy of 18 percent chrome and 8 percent nickel that provides more rust resistance than 18/0 flatware at a cheaper price point than 18/10 utensils.
